Article Multidisciplinary Sciences

Probing of coupling effect induced plasmonic charge accumulation for water oxidation

Yuying Gao et al.

Summary: This study demonstrates that holes induced by plasmon coupling can accumulate significantly at the plasmonic Au nanoparticle dimer/TiO2 interface in the nanogap region, leading to a substantial acceleration of the water oxidation reaction. The local accumulated hole density is found to be proportional to the square of the local near-field enhancement, providing insights into the spatial distribution of charges in plasmonic systems and the role of local charge density at reaction sites in plasmonic photocatalysis.

NATIONAL SCIENCE REVIEW (2021)

Article Chemistry, Multidisciplinary

Anisotropic Seeded Growth of Ag Nanoplates Confined in Shape-Deformable Spaces

Jinxing Chen et al.

Summary: This study explores the use of shape-deformable polymeric nanoshells to regulate the anisotropic growth of Ag nanoplates, resulting in nanoplates with unconventional circular profiles. The diameter of the final Ag nanoplates can be precisely predicted by stretching and flattening the nanoshells into a plate-like capsule while retaining their original internal surface area, enhancing stability against oxidative etching.

ANGEWANDTE CHEMIE-INTERNATIONAL EDITION (2021)

Article Chemistry, Multidisciplinary

Near-Infrared II Plasmonic Au@Au-Ag Dot-in-Cubic Nanoframes for In Vivo Surface-Enhanced Raman Spectroscopic Detection and Photoacoustic Imaging

Beibei Shan et al.

Summary: A novel class of Au@Au-Ag dot-in-cubic nanoframes (DCFs) with spectrally tunable plasmonic properties beyond 1400 nm while maintaining a small size has been reported for in vivo photodiagnostics. The synthesis of Au@Au-Ag DCFs is based on facet-selective etching of Ag atoms and co-deposition of Au and Ag atoms, allowing for controllable tailoring of the structure geometry by adjusting silver nitrate and chloroauric acid concentrations. Superior performances of Au@Au-Ag DCFs in in vitro and in vivo NIR-II photoacoustic imaging have been demonstrated, along with remarkable NIR-II surface-enhanced Raman spectroscopy (SERS) activity.

ADVANCED FUNCTIONAL MATERIALS (2021)
